Selling your home quickly can be an exhilarating yet challenging endeavor. In today's dynamic real estate market, having a set of practical strategies is crucial to ensure a swift and successful sale. In this article, we'll delve into the top 10 techniques for mastering the art of quick home sales.
Strategic Pricing Begin with thorough research to determine the right price for your property. Overpricing can discourage potential buyers while underpricing might leave money on the table. Collaborate with a seasoned real estate agent to set a competitive price that aligns with current market conditions and your property's unique attributes. Professional Photography A picture is worth a thousand words; in the digital age, it's also worth potential offers. Invest in professional photography to showcase your home's best features. High-quality images can attract more online viewers and encourage in-person visits. Home Presentation Prepare your home for sale by decluttering, depersonalizing, and ensuring it's impeccably clean. Consider staging your property to make it more appealing to prospective buyers. A well-presented home often sells faster and for a higher price. Marketing Campaign Create a comprehensive marketing plan with your real estate agent. This should include online and offline strategies such as social media promotion, email marketing, open houses, and traditional advertising. A targeted marketing campaign will maximize exposure and generate more interest. Pre-Listing Inspection Invest in a pre-listing home inspection to identify and address potential issues before they become deal-breakers during negotiations. This proactive approach can build buyer confidence and streamline the selling process. Real Estate Agent Selecting the right real estate agent is paramount to a quick home sale. Look for an agent with a track record of success in your area, as they can provide valuable insights, negotiate effectively, and market your property strategically. Emotional Detachment To expedite the selling process, emotionally detach from your home. Viewing it as a commodity rather than a personal space will help you make objective decisions throughout the sale. This mindset shift can prevent delays and facilitate smoother negotiations. Home Upgrades Consider making strategic home improvements that can enhance your property's appeal. Focus on high-impact areas such as the kitchen and bathrooms. Fresh paint, modern fixtures, and minor repairs can make a significant difference. Flexible Showings Accommodate potential buyers by being flexible with showing times. The more accessible your property is, the more chances you have of attracting severe buyers and expediting the sale. Negotiation Skills Develop strong negotiation skills or rely on your experienced real estate agent to handle negotiations on your behalf.
